I started taking Synthroid (same thing) in 2003, and it sat in my cupboard for 3 weeks after reading the insert with the side effects. I finally went and asked my pharmacist about it and this is what she told me -- it will only replace the hormone that your body normally makes in its own, so being that 25 mcg is the starting/smallest dose, you will be fine. Just keep getting checked as often as they tell you to, and the only thing you might notice is "feeling better". (less tired, anxious, depressed or other symptoms you might have noticed when it was underactive) Good luck!
